legongju.com
我们一直在努力
2024-12-29 22:47 | 星期天

RadioButtonList如何优化用户体验

RadioButtonList控件在用户界面中通常用于在一组选项中选择一个。为了优化用户体验,你可以考虑以下几个方面:

  1. 清晰的标签:确保每个RadioButton都有明确的标签,这样用户就能清楚地知道每个选项的含义。
  2. 适当的间距:在RadioButton之间以及它们与列表框边缘之间保持适当的间距,以避免混淆和拥挤感。
  3. 合适的选中状态:当选中某个RadioButton时,应清晰地显示其选中状态,例如通过改变字体颜色、背景色或添加选中标记。
  4. 响应式设计:如果RadioButtonList将显示在不同的设备或屏幕尺寸上,请确保它能够适应这些变化,保持良好的可读性和可用性。
  5. 键盘导航:允许用户使用键盘箭头键在RadioButton之间导航,并提供Tab键支持以便在需要时将焦点移动到下一个控件。
  6. 辅助功能:确保RadioButtonList对于使用屏幕阅读器或其他辅助技术的用户也是可访问的。这可能包括提供适当的ARIA属性或语义标签。
  7. 测试和反馈:在实际的用户环境中测试RadioButtonList,并收集用户的反馈以了解他们的使用体验。根据反馈进行必要的调整。
  8. 简化选择过程:如果可能的话,考虑使用其他更直观的方式来表示选择,例如使用复选框(CheckBox)而不是单选按钮(RadioButton),特别是当用户可能需要选择多个选项时。
  9. 避免过多的选项:如果RadioButtonList包含大量选项,用户可能会感到困惑或不耐烦。在这种情况下,考虑使用下拉列表(DropDownList)或其他形式的控件来提供更简洁的选择界面。
  10. 提供搜索功能:如果选项列表很长且用户可能不知道他们想要的选择,考虑在RadioButtonList附近提供一个搜索框,以便用户可以快速找到他们需要的选项。

通过关注这些方面,你可以提高RadioButtonList的用户体验,使其更加直观、易用和愉悦。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/62941.html

相关推荐

  • RadioButtonList怎样处理多选情况

    RadioButtonList怎样处理多选情况

    RadioButtonList控件在ASP.NET Web Forms中用于显示一组单选按钮,用户只能从中选择一个选项。如果你需要处理多选情况,你可能需要考虑使用其他控件,如CheckBox...

  • RadioButtonList如何设置默认选项

    RadioButtonList如何设置默认选项

    要设置RadioButtonList的默认选项,您可以使用SelectedIndex属性。首先,确保您已经为RadioButtonList中的每个RadioButton设置了Value属性,然后通过将SelectedI...

  • RadioButtonList怎样实现动态绑定

    RadioButtonList怎样实现动态绑定

    在ASP.NET Web Forms中,RadioButtonList控件可以通过代码实现动态绑定。以下是实现动态绑定的步骤: 首先,在aspx页面中添加一个RadioButtonList控件: 在代码后...

  • RadioButtonList怎样实现响应式设计

    RadioButtonList怎样实现响应式设计

    RadioButtonList 本身并不直接支持响应式设计,因为它是一个基于 HTML 的控件,主要用于在前端展示一组单选按钮。但是,你可以通过一些方法来实现 RadioButtonLi...

  • RadioButtonList怎样处理多选情况

    RadioButtonList怎样处理多选情况

    RadioButtonList控件在ASP.NET Web Forms中用于显示一组单选按钮,用户只能从中选择一个选项。如果你需要处理多选情况,你可能需要考虑使用其他控件,如CheckBox...

  • RadioButtonList如何设置默认选项

    RadioButtonList如何设置默认选项

    要设置RadioButtonList的默认选项,您可以使用SelectedIndex属性。首先,确保您已经为RadioButtonList中的每个RadioButton设置了Value属性,然后通过将SelectedI...

  • RadioButtonList怎样实现动态绑定

    RadioButtonList怎样实现动态绑定

    在ASP.NET Web Forms中,RadioButtonList控件可以通过代码实现动态绑定。以下是实现动态绑定的步骤: 首先,在aspx页面中添加一个RadioButtonList控件: 在代码后...

  • PHP工厂模式怎样实现灵活创建

    PHP工厂模式怎样实现灵活创建

    在PHP中,工厂模式是一种创建型设计模式,它提供了一种在不指定具体类的情况下创建对象的方法。这样可以使代码更加灵活,易于扩展和维护。以下是使用工厂模式实现...